Sang's P.O.V.

       "This is quite a change of scenery," I say awkwardly.

       "It's a jail cell," North says.

          "Excuse me for trying to put a positive spin on things," I say. "And it's a holding cell, actually."

He grunts, but doesn't say anything. He's pissed. All three of us are, and I know the others are too. This situation is completely unfair.

         I adjust my head on Raven's thigh. When I woke up this morning, this is not how I thought my day would go. All fifteen of us were actually having a good day, until that bitch ruined it.

Confused? I should probably catch you up.

      Earlier This Morning.

"I'm sorry, you told Coaltar what now?," Gabriel asks.

"He already found out about the Academy," I defend myself. "But he was jumping to conclusions and he would expose all of us. It was the right call to just tell him everything."

After I came back upstairs last night, I convinced North to just go to bed so we could all talk about it in the morning. So as soon everybody woke up, I had the pleasure of explaining what happened last night, excluding a few unimportant details.

       "And this hacker friend of his?," Axel asks, "Did he mention a name?"

        "He did say a name," I pause to think for a moment. "Doyle. That's all he said about him."

       "I don't like this," North shakes his head. "I don't trust him."

         "Okay, guys I know this isn't ideal, but has he really given us any real reason to not trust him?" I say, "The only thing we had was him meeting gang members, but he had a pretty good reason for it. And proof of what he was doing."

       "Okay, so he's getting drugs off the streets," North says, "But that doesn't mean he's trustworthy."

       I resist the urge to roll my eyes.

       "Why would he be looking into all of us anyways?," Brandon asks.

       "Turns out he didn't buy the whole pornstar thing," I say.

"Shocker," Gabriel shakes his head.

        "I was already going to be working with him on this technically, so it's not like much has changed," I point out, "He's just in the know now."

       "Have you told Dr. Roberts?," Axel asks.

       "I'm meeting him at the hospital tomorrow to discuss it," I nod. "And hopefully he'll have good news about Sophia."

       "Has she texted you?," Corey asks.

        "Oh, yeah," I nod. "She texted me after I had fallen asleep last night. She's having some trouble sleeping right now."

       It breaks my heart. I hope Phil finds somebody to take care of her soon. She deserves somebody who is willing to put in the work to take care of her.

      "About Mr. Coaltar," Mr. Blackbourne redirects the conversation. "You're right. It was better for him to know the full story rather than him exposing us. I also agree with Mr. Taylor, though. We have no way of knowing his true intentions."

       I don't think anything I say will make them trust him, I guess only time will tell. And it's fair I guess, he was somebody we were investigating, but I trust him.

"Well," I shrug, "There's no changing anything now. He knows and we're just going to have to trust that he won't say anything to anyone."

Nobody seems happy about it, but in the end they all agree. I think deep down they know I'm right, they just don't like him for whatever reason.

Once the topic of Blake has passed, Gabriel says, "We should do something today. We don't have to do anything until we go to the club tonight."

"That sounds good," Axel says. "What do you guys think?"

The rest of the boys agree. "I'm down," I nod. "What do you guys want to go do?"

"We could go to the mall," Gabriel suggests.

"No," all of the guys seem to say at the same time, which is honestly kinda creepy. They must really hate the mall.

"There's that one place we went to one time. I forgot the name but it had an arcade, bowling, laser tag, and bumper cars," Corey suggests.

        "Yeah, Stars and Strikes," Victor says.

      "Sounds good to me," I shrug. I'm not picky. I haven't really done any of that stuff before, except for the arcade part. Axel and I went a few times, but it's not like we had much money. And when we did have money, we were trying to save it for the day we got to leave.

       "Me too," Axel says.

       The rest of the boys agree.

Mr. Blackbourne nods. "Alright, then everybody go and get ready. We'll meet downstairs in about an hour."

Everyone goes off to their own apartments to get ready.

      After taking a shower, I quickly dry my hair and get dressed. Thankfully I don't have to dress up
or do my makeup, because it would take me more than an hour.

     I grab my phone and the key to the apartment, before meeting the boys downstairs.

       We take three separate cars to this place. When we arrive, we decide to try laser tag first.

      Victor has an app that chooses names randomly, which is really good for a group this big when they can't make decisions. So, that's how we choose our teams, to make things easier.

I end up on a team with North, Corey, Mr. Blackbourne, Nathan, Marc, and Gabriel. The other team consists of Axel, Luke, Silas, Brandon, Sean, Kota, Victor, and Raven.

       We have to sit and listen to the rules before we can play. Each of us have five lives and one-hundred and fifty gun shots. My team will have blue lights on our vests while Axel's team will have red lights. When we are shot, the light will change to white for thirty seconds while they recharge. Whichever team kills the other five times will be the winner.

       Once we've gotten our vests, we begin. Most of us go our separate ways, but I stick with North for awhile. However, it's impossible to sneak up on anybody with him around, so I go off on my own.

       I don't see anyone around for a few minutes as I sneak around. Suddenly, Luke jumps out of nowhere and shoots at my vest. I didn't even hear him coming.

       I groan as the light on my vest turns white and Luke laughs before running off. I continue moving on and try to stick to the walls.

       The next boy I run into is Raven. "Wait, I wasn't going to shoot you," he raises his hands.

       "Oh, you weren't?," I raise an eyebrow.

        "Nope," he says, "I just wanted to take advantage of this opportunity."

       I think he's full of shit. But I'll play along.

       "Well, go ahead," I grin.

         While I might not know him well, I think it's safe to say Raven does not take things slow. He presses me against the closest wall and kisses me roughly.

      It's hard not to get lost in the moment, for more than one reason. I have to remember where we are and somebody could discover us any second. And, I want to win, so I can't have him distracting me.

       But I want to, so bad. I love the way the cool metal of his lip ring feels and I enjoy when his hand slides up underneath my shirt to rub circles on my hip.

         But, I'm able to shove him back slightly before pointing the gun at his vest and shooting.

        He chuckles lowly. "I'm going to get you for that one."

      "Good luck with that," I say breathlessly before making my escape. I have thirty seconds before his vest recharges and I have to make the most of it.

        The next few boys are some on my own team. But the next one I see from the opposing team is Axel and I get him before he can ever see me coming.

        "Shit," he laughs. When I try to get away, he wraps an arm around me waist and pulls me back.

        "Oh no," he laughs. "I'm not letting you go just yet."

       His tone is teasing, but there's something about the way he says it that has my heart squeezing in my chest.

          "Axel Toma, you are such a cheater," I try to wriggle out of his arms. "You always were."

       "I think you're not remembering correctly. Because when we would race each other in the lake, you cheated all the time. This is just payback."

"You cheated too, and you know it."

I know Axel's vest is close to being charged back up, so I finally break free with a victorious laugh. "See ya."

The game continues and as I figured, my team wins. Next, we go to area that's for bowling and decide to split into three groups of five. We were originally only going to split up into two lanes, but the system they have only allows you to put six names in per lane.

       This one, I have a feeling I'm not going to do so well at. I've never bowled before, so this should be interesting.

In lane seven is Axel, Luke, Sean, Mr. Blackbourne, and North. I'm in lane eight with Nathan, Silas, Victor, and Brandon. And then Marc, Gabriel, Kota, Raven, and Corey are in lane nine.

      We all have to grab bowling balls and I choose one of the smaller pink ones before sitting down and putting our names in the system.

       Nathan is the first to go in our lane and he only knocks a few pins down on his first try. But on his second try, he gets the rest.

      I watch the next lane as Mr. Blackbourne is up and he gets them all in one try. He doesn't even seem to put in much effort and he gets them all. I think he's the type of guy to be annoyingly perfect with everything he does.

      Silas gets a strike as well. Victor completely misses the first time, and knocks over a few on his next turn. Brandon gets a spare like Nathan did. When I go up, my ball goes straight into the gutter both times.

       I walk back to my seat with a pout. I don't like bowling. On my next turn, I completely miss the first time again.

      "Alright, I can't watch anymore," Nathan says before standing up and walking up to me. "Here's what you need to do."

     He shows me exactly how I need to stand and how to throw the ball. With his help, I knock over all of the pins this time. I raise my arms in victory and wrap my arms around him in a quick hug.

      The game goes on, most of the conversation is filled with the boys teasing the others when they missed.

    Eventually, we decide are hungry so we pause so we can eat. I go up with Raven, North, Corey, Luke and Victor to order.

      As North is ordering, Raven asks me, "Veselo li tebe?" (Are you having fun?)

      "Da. Priyatno zanimat'sya chem-to drugim, krome raboty." (Yes. It's nice to do something other than work.)

I hear a scoff and I look over to shoulder to see a family close behind us.

"This is what I was talking about," the woman says to her family. "People come over here, steal our jobs, and then don't even have the decency to learn to speak American."

"American isn't a language," I tell the woman. "Dumb ass."

The woman looks at me in shock. I don't know if it's because I understood her, or because I'm saying something back. "Don't say that in front of my children."

        "Right, because you're obviously being a fantastic role model for them," I nod. "Just because you hear somebody speaking in a different language, doesn't mean they don't speak English. And even if they didn't, that doesn't give you the right to say stuff like that."

I turn around, ready for this conversation to be over with. I take a deep breath to calm myself. I've said what I needed to say.

        Raven looks upset by what the woman said, but he doesn't say anything.

       "This is America. I can say whatever I want," the woman retorts.

      Is this woman serious?

       I flip back around. "Oh, people can say whatever they want here? So, wouldn't that apply to speaking a different language?"

       The woman stammers over her words for a minute, but then she looks angry.

      "Excuse me," she moves around us to speak to the teenage boy working behind the counter. "I think you should ask these people to leave."

        The poor boy looks so uncomfortable as he stares at all of us. "I-I just take the food orders."

      "I don't care," she snaps before looking at Raven. "I don't feel comfortable with that man around my kids. He probably isn't even here legally."

      "You have no idea what you're talking about," Corey says to the woman.

      ""Do you have any idea where I could find a manager or someone who could help us?," I ask the boy in the nicest tone I can muster. It's hard, because at this point I'm seeing red but he's just a kid trying to do his job.

      Before he can say anything, all hell breaks loose. The woman knocks into me so hard, that if North weren't right behind me I'd be on the ground.

      He goes to grab the woman, but I beat him to it. I end up trying to restrain her from doing anything else, but a large arm goes around my neck and pulls me away from the woman. and I assume it's the husband finally doing something.

       Before I can get him off me, Raven and North are on the guy. Corey and Victor seem to be trying to keep them under control. Luke is trying to distract the kids. I hear more people arrive and I assume it's the rest of the boys but my hands are full with restraining the woman.

      Not even ten minutes later the cops arrive. And after they get everyone's statements, things do not go the way I expected.

      Raven is the first to be put into handcuffs.

        "What the fuck?," I ask. "Why aren't you putting her in handcuffs?," I point to the woman who started all of this.

"She said you three threatened her," the officer tells me. "In the state of South Carolina, a verbal threat is enough to bring up charges against you."

        "Are you kidding me?," I ask. "I didn't make any threats against her. Everybody who saw it would say the same thing."

        The officer ignores me and before I know it, I'm getting my hands zip-tied behind my back and North is getting the same treatment from the other officer.

"Sir," the nervous teenager who was behind the counter approaches the officer. "The other woman started this. This girl didn't threaten her or anything."

         He must have mentioned this in his statement. So, why is this officer hellbent on arresting only us?

      "Stay out of this kid," the officer tells him. "We're the good guys. We know what we're doing."

        The kid looks at us and says he's sorry before walking away.

      The family approaches, the parents looking smug.

       "Thank you, Brad, for protecting and serving your country from these people," the wife says.
   
"This is such bullshit,"Axel tells the officer. "You know these guys, that's why you aren't arresting them."

      At this point he's in the officer's face. "Sir, calm down or I'm taking you in with them."

        Axel takes a step back, but he's clearly pissed. "You're making a big mistake."

       "Axe," I say slowly. "It's fine. We're fine. Don't get yourself in trouble too."

       He looks between me and the officer, with his jaw clenched.

       It's not ideal, but we'll be released eventually. Unfortunately, we probably won't be out before being booked, which is not a fun experience.

       "We'll meet you there," Mr. Blackbourne says before grabbing Axel's arm. "Let's go."
